To solve this problem, we need to round the given number 0.7897 to the appropriate number of decimal places.
### Steps to Round the Number:
1. Identify the Decimal Places:
- We are given the number 0.7897.
- We need to round it to three decimal places.
2. Focus on the Third and Fourth Decimal Places:
- The third decimal place is 9 (in 0.7897, it is the third digit after the decimal point).
- The fourth decimal place is 7 (the digit immediately following the third decimal place).
3. Apply Rounding Rules:
- If the digit in the fourth decimal place is 5 or greater, we need to round up the third decimal place by one.
- In our case, the fourth decimal place is 7, which is greater than 5.
4. Round the Number:
- Since 7 is greater than 5, we round up the third decimal place 9 by 1.
- Therefore, 9 rounded up by 1 results in 0 (because 9+1=10, which results in a carrying over, converting the 9 into 0 and adding 1 to the digit before the 9).
5. Final Result:
- The number 0.7897 rounded to three decimal places is 0.790.
- We can drop the trailing zero in the decimal part when writing it as a simplified decimal representation, so we get 0.79.
Thus, upon rounding 0.7897 to three decimal places, we arrive at 0.79.
